Kailua kaɪˈluːə (Hawaiian pronunciation: [kɐjˈluwə]) is a census-designated place (CDP) in Honolulu County, Hawaii, United States It lies in the Koʻolaupoko District of the island of Oʻahu on the windward coast at Kailua Bay It is in the judicial district and the ahupua'a named Ko'olaupoko

Kailua, a quintessential beach town, is blessed with two gorgeous beaches and steady onshore trade winds that make it great for windsurfing, kayaking and other water sports Once a sleepy town of barely 3,000, it’s now a bedroom community of more than 36,000 residents
